The Mechanics of Randomness: How RNGs Work
At its core, an RNG is a complex algorithm designed to produce a sequence of numbers that appear random. These numbers are then used to determine the outcome of a game. The process isn’t as simple as flipping a digital coin, however. Modern RNGs employ sophisticated mathematical formulas and algorithms to generate these random sequences. There are broadly two types of RNGs used in online casinos: True RNGs (TRNGs) and Pseudo-RNGs (PRNGs).
True Random Number Generators (TRNGs)
TRNGs rely on physical phenomena to generate randomness. They use external sources of entropy, such as atmospheric noise, thermal noise, or radioactive decay, to create truly unpredictable numbers. Because they are based on unpredictable physical events, TRNGs are considered the most secure and reliable type of RNG. However, they can be more complex and expensive to implement.
Pseudo-Random Number Generators (PRNGs)
PRNGs, on the other hand, use mathematical algorithms to generate a sequence of numbers that appear random. They start with a “seed” number and apply a series of calculations to produce a sequence. While these sequences are deterministic (meaning they can be replicated if you know the seed and the algorithm), they are designed to be statistically indistinguishable from truly random sequences. PRNGs are more commonly used in online casino games due to their efficiency and ease of implementation, but they require rigorous testing and certification to ensure their randomness and prevent predictability.
The Importance of Testing and Certification
The integrity of an online casino’s RNG is paramount. To ensure fairness and build player trust, operators must subject their RNGs to rigorous testing and certification by independent, accredited testing laboratories. These labs, such as eCOGRA, iTech Labs, and GLI, use statistical analysis and simulations to verify that the RNG is generating truly random results and that the games are fair. The testing process typically involves:
- Statistical Analysis: Examining the output of the RNG to ensure it meets statistical standards for randomness, such as the Chi-squared test and the Kolmogorov-Smirnov test.
- Game Simulations: Running thousands or even millions of game simulations to verify that the game’s payout percentages (Return to Player or RTP) align with the advertised values and that the game behaves as expected.
- Source Code Review: Examining the game’s source code to ensure that the RNG is properly implemented and that there are no vulnerabilities or biases that could be exploited.
Certification from a reputable testing lab provides players and regulators with assurance that the games are fair and that the operator is committed to maintaining the highest standards of integrity. The certification process is ongoing, with regular audits and testing to ensure continued compliance.
Regulatory Landscape in Ireland and RNG Compliance
The Irish regulatory environment for online gambling is evolving, with a strong emphasis on player protection and fair play. The upcoming Gambling Regulation Bill is set to establish a new regulatory framework, which will likely include stricter requirements for RNG testing and certification. Operators will need to ensure that their games meet the standards set by the new regulator, demonstrating their commitment to fairness and transparency. This will likely involve regular audits, detailed reporting on RNG performance, and ongoing compliance with international best practices.
